Observe for any difficulty in operation, such as the door sticking, becoming difficult to open or close, or making unusual noises. If the seals appear degraded or if there are visible cracks in the glass, these are also indicators that professional attention is warranted to prevent further damage or energy loss.
Common culprits include debris accumulation in the tracks, worn-out roller bearings, and misaligned frames, all exacerbated by Oklahoma's dust and fluctuating temperatures. These factors can lead to friction and stress on the door's moving parts, hindering smooth operation.

Oklahoma's hot summers can cause vinyl components to expand, potentially binding the door, while cold winters can lead to condensation and ice buildup, freezing the mechanism. Regular cleaning and lubrication are essential to counteract these seasonal impacts.
Many Oklahoma residences feature sliding glass doors with aluminum frames, sometimes with vinyl cladding, and insulated glass units (IGUs). The rollers are often made of nylon or steel, and their condition significantly impacts door performance.
